Effect of statin therapy on C-reactive protein levels: the pravastatin inflammation/CRP evaluation (PRINCE): a randomized trial and cohort study

MA Albert, E Danielson, N Rifai, PM Ridker… - Jama, 2001 - jamanetwork.com
ContextPlasma levels of the inflammatory biomarker C-reactive protein (CRP) predict
cardiovascular risk, and retrospective studies suggest that 3-hydroxy-3-methylglutaryl
coenzyme A reductase inhibitors (statins) may lower CRP in a manner largely independent
of low-density lipoprotein cholesterol (LDL-C). However, prospective trial data directly
evaluating this anti-inflammatory effect of statins are not available. ObjectiveTo test the
